Had this for second time on-tap at C'est What Spring Festival and it was much better. Light yellow,white head, lacy. Hoppy tongue tingler.Yet still decent mouthfeel, and lemony flavour. Not too much flavour, but drinkable nonetheless. More flavour than first time had it at Volo Cask Fest 2008.

A one off brew for the C'est What Spring Festival. Its always nice to see a beer from King, and their pilsner is their best brew, so my expectations are high or this one. Bizarrely, its listed as being 0.2% ABV lower than the filtered version.
Pours a hazy (go figure, its unfiltered)gold with a huge head that shows good retention and lace. Unlike the regular pils, this unfiltered version has more of a full on grassy and spicy nose, with the malt very much in the background. They also dominate the flavour more, as you would expect, but there's still a decent soft malty body in there. Lots of saaz bitterness... its good. Body and carbonation is pretty damn fine - medium with a soft mouthfeel.
So what's next... King Unfiltered Pilsbock?
